Any of you guys with Curries...grease those bitches up. If you go through high water you may want to re-grease. Granted my bearings are about a year old, I've never had them seize up like this. I think these axles just tend to let the water in more than others.

Quote:
Originally Posted by 2.slowduo View Post
I just took a picture of that post. How bout your procedure for a mamba max pro?
ive done a couple mmps but i haven't submarined any of them yet.

decase it.
fill the sensor port and fan port with dielectric grease.
tape off the motor and batt wires, be sure not to cover up any circuit board or block areas from getting sprayed with the tape.
tape off the heatsink REAL good but make sure the little gap between the heatsink and circuit board is visible.

i dont bother taping the servo wire.

then spray the conformal. i do a couple light coats, then some heavy ones until i see its built up pretty good, then i house areas that have gaps or voids to make sure the conformal has got everywhere.

when its all dry, take off the masking tape and use alchohol where the conformal leaked onto the heatsink or wires, pick out the crust of conformal over the top of the sensor and fan port (that were filled full of dielectric grease), snap the case back on.

i dont do anything to the fan.

good time before putting the case back on to bypass the on/off switch and tuck the trimmed wire into the case.

it just occured to me that some drain holes drilled in the case wouldnt be a bad idea.
